is a notable 1980 Turkish cult film starring Emel Canser , directed by Yavuz Figenli , and written by Ali Fuat Kalkan . Produced during a highly transitional and chaotic era of Turkish cinema—collectively known as Yeşilçam —the movie remains a distinct example of the adult-romance and erotic-melodrama boom that dominated local theaters at the turn of the decade.

The film was released during a transitional period in Turkish cinema. As families began to move away from movie theaters due to the rise of television and political unrest, the industry pivoted toward low-budget films featuring adult content to maintain box office revenue. Paylaşılmayan Kadın is often cited as an example of this "erotic-drama" era, featuring more explicit themes than traditional 1960s Yeşilçam romances. paylasilamayan-kadin-1980-480p :: video.mail.ru

However, the legacy of actresses like Emel Canser is often overshadowed by the "low-brow" reputation of the films they starred in. While these movies were commercial successes, the performers were frequently marginalized by the artistic establishment. Canser, like many of her contemporaries, occupied a space that was simultaneously hyper-visible and socially invisible. She was a household name for a specific demographic of moviegoers, yet her contributions were rarely analyzed with the same intellectual rigor as the works of social-realist directors like Yılmaz Güney.
